/* META */
body { background-color: #FFFFFF; }

/* HEADER */
a.header { FONT-FAMILY: arial, geneva, sans-serif; color: #000000; text-decoration: underline; font-size: 10pt;}
a.header:hover { FONT-FAMILY: arial, geneva, sans-serif; color: #000000; text-decoration: none; font-size: 10pt;}

a.nav { FONT-FAMILY: arial, geneva, sans-serif; color:#000000; text-decoration: none; font-size: 10pt; font-weight: bold; }
a.nav:hover { FONT-FAMILY: arial, geneva, sans-serif; color:#000000; text-decoration: underline; font-size: 10pt; font-weight: bold; }

/* BODY */
a.contentpagetitle:link, a.contentpagetitle:visited { color: #3366cc; text-decoration: underline; font-size: 13pt; }
a.contentpagetitle:hover { color: #3366cc; text-decoration: none; font-size: 13pt; }

p { font-weight: normal; text-decoration: none; margin-bottom: 0.8em; margin-top: 0; font-size: 11pt; }
p.bottom { font-weight: normal; text-decoration: none; margin-bottom: 0.8em; margin-top: 0; font-size: 10pt; }
.time { FONT-FAMILY: arial, geneva, sans-serif; font-weight: normal; text-decoration: none; font-size: 10pt; }
p.ar { FONT-FAMILY: arial, geneva, sans-serif; font-weight: normal; text-decoration: none; font-size: 10pt; }

.block_hdr { FONT-FAMILY: arial, geneva, sans-serif; color:#000000; text-decoration: none; font-size: 10pt; font-weight: bold; }
.red_hdr { FONT-FAMILY: arial, geneva, sans-serif; color: #b13838; text-decoration: none; font-size: 10pt; }
.adv_hdr { FONT-FAMILY: arial, geneva, sans-serif; color:#FFFFFF; text-decoration: none; font-size: 10pt; font-weight: bold; }

.field { background-color: #FFFFFF; border-color: #000000; border-style: solid; border-width: 1; font-size: 8pt; FONT-FAMILY: Tahoma; }

.reg { FONT-FAMILY: arial, geneva, sans-serif; color:#b13838; text-decoration: none; font-size: 11pt; font-weight: bold; }

.contentheading { color: #3366cc; text-decoration: none; font-size: 13pt; font-weight: bold; }
.main_news1 { font-family: Tahoma; color: #3366cc; text-decoration: none; font-size: 115%; }
.main_news2 { font-family: Tahoma; color: #3366cc; text-decoration: none; font-size: 90%; font-weight: bold; }


a { color: #AD2F2F; text-decoration: underline; font-size: 11pt; }
a:hover { color: #3366cc; text-decoration: underline; font-size: 11pt; }


/* FOOTER */
a.nm:link, a.nm:visited { color: #b13838; text-decoration: underline; font-size: 10pt;}
a.nm:hover { color: #b13838; text-decoration: underline; font-size: 10pt;}
a.yh:link, a.yh:visited { color: #3366cc; text-decoration: underline; font-size: 10pt;}
a.yh:hover { color: #3366cc; text-decoration: underline; font-size: 10pt;}



/* RURBIKI i KATEGORII */
a.mainlevel:link, a.mainlevel:visited{ FONT-FAMILY: arial, geneva, sans-serif; color:#000000; text-decoration: none; font-size: 11pt; font-weight: bold; }
a.mainlevel:hover{ FONT-FAMILY: arial, geneva, sans-serif; color:#000000; text-decoration: underline; font-size: 11pt; font-weight: bold; }

a.mainlevel_rubriki:link, a.mainlevel_rubriki:visited{ FONT-FAMILY: arial, geneva, sans-serif; color:#000000; text-decoration: none; font-size: 10pt; }
a.mainlevel_rubriki:hover{ FONT-FAMILY: arial, geneva, sans-serif; color:#000000; text-decoration: underline; font-size: 10pt; }

a.sublevel_rubriki:link, a.sublevel_rubriki:visited{ FONT-FAMILY: arial, geneva, sans-serif; color:#000000; text-decoration: none; font-size: 8pt; }
a.sublevel_rubriki:hover{ FONT-FAMILY: arial, geneva, sans-serif; color:#000000; text-decoration: underline; font-size: 8pt; }


/*JOOMLA default*/
.componentheading { font-family: Tahoma; color:#000000; text-decoration: none; font-size: 120%; font-weight: bold; }

a.readon:link, a.readon:visited { font-family: Tahoma; color:#AD2F2F; text-decoration: underline; font-size: 80%; font-weight: bold; }
a.readon:hover { font-family: Tahoma; color:#AD2F2F; text-decoration: none; font-size: 80%; font-weight: bold; }



.button { background-color: #FFFFFF; border-color: #000000; border-style: solid; border-width: 1; font-size: 8pt; font-family: FONT-FAMILY: Tahoma; }
.inputbox { background-color: #FFFFFF; border-color: #000000; border-style: solid; border-width: 1; font-size: 8pt; font-family: Tahoma; }

a.pathway:link, a.pathway:visited { font-family: Tahoma; color: #000000; text-decoration: underline; font-size: 100%; }
a.pathway:hover { font-family: Tahoma; color: #000000; text-decoration: none; font-size: 100%; }
.pathway { font-family: Tahoma; color: #000000; text-decoration: none; font-size: 100%; }

.product_name { font-family: Tahoma; color: #3366cc; text-decoration: none; font-size: 120%; font-weight: bold; }

/*FORUM*/
.sectiontableheader { background-color:#CCCCCC; font-family: Tahoma; color: #000000; text-decoration: none; font-size: 10pt; }
.sectiontableentry2 { background-color:#DDDDDD; font-family: Tahoma; color: #000000; text-decoration: none; font-size: 10pt; }
.sectiontableentry1 { background-color:#EEEEEE; font-family: Tahoma; color: #000000; text-decoration: none; font-size: 10pt; }